That is a great question. Bell has said very little to date about the Palm Pre; the company has said nothing as far as I can tell about plans that may or may not be associated with the Pre when it's released.
However, Rogers has recently tightened up its hardware upgrade plan so that buyers of subsidized smartphones MAY NOT buy another subsidized smartphone from the provider for 24 months from the time of purchase. Previously, buyers of Rogers subsidized smartphones could upgrade plan after 12 months.
